Transaction 8816ec24aa784452e6fcda8bd184fc6d7e9354f50a241ba63f616b9559be3e8d
1 Input
1 Output
-
8816ec24aa784452e6fcda8bd184fc6d7e9354f50a241ba63f616b9559be3e8d:0
- value
- 5296843
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 375d8de911ca13137ef2ebb3596db704649b577c OP_EQUALVERIFY OP_CHECKSIG
- address
- 163kEpZWJHW39VjsYiNfKh7vqpJc784tmW